In November 2017, William Li, founder of , built the first Nio House in Beijing with rents costing tens of millions of RMB per year, and the services it provides far exceed those of Tesla.

Li's high-end positioning for Nio has given Nio users a high sense of self-identification and extraordinary internal cohesion. Nio stands out from dozens of new carmakers and has created a sect of electric cars, "Nioism".

Since 2019, when Nio faced a crisis, Li has been going around the country to communicate with users. Not only user meetings, but even private dinners and drinks, birthdays, weddings, and other events were attended.

In 2019 Li went to more than 40 cities to meet with users, and even if Nio improves in 2020, he still has more than 30 weekends to spend with users across the country.

Users like to share their lives and cars in Nio APP online, and there are also criticisms and suggestions from users from time to time. Faced with users' criticism, Li is not annoyed and explains patiently in the community every day.

Li is patient in answering users' questions, but indifferent to the media's accusations. "As long as it doesn't affect users' emotions, these questions and curses are very normal", he claims.

A user on the Nio APP shared that on the way home after buying the car, he was unfamiliar with charging and couldn't connect the power because he was using it for the first time.  Suddenly another ES6 stopped by and helped to charge up.

And on the road, some Nio users would show their kindness to each other even though they didn't know each other. Some users even shared that they saw two Nio cars yielding to each other at an intersection.

In December 2017, Nio held the first Nio Day. Li chartered 8 airplanes, 60 high-speed rail cars, 19 five-star hotels, and invited Imagine Dragons, spending a total of RMB 80 million ($12.3 million at the time).

The money has enabled Nio to reached a height that and have never been able to reach, and the highly loyal users make it difficult for peers to catch with it.

On January 8 this year, Nio held its fourth Nio Day, a grand festival for users that brought together more than 1,000 users from all over China to Chengdu. The users from Shenzhen organized and chartered a plane to Chengdu, according to the video, the plane crew and passengers were all Nio users.

One user towed his ES6 from Shenzhen to Chengdu on a trailer, covering 1,800 kilometers, just to be a volunteer for Nio.

In the four quarters of 2019, 45% of Nio's orders came by referrals from regular customers. And by the time Li was interviewed by the media in 2020, including the ES6 and the ES8 released in late 2019, that sales figure had risen to 69%.
